Wallis and Jezz were married in late April 2022 at the beautiful Hodsock Priory.
My day began with Wallis and her bridesmaids getting ready in the Bridal Room. It wasn’t long after I arrived that it was time for Wallis to step into her wedding dress, with the help of her bridesmaids. Then came the special moment—the reveal to Dad, which is always such a touching part of the day.
After Wallis shared a few emotional hugs with her dad, it was time to head down the long staircase to the beautifully bright and colorful wedding ceremony room for the big moment.
First down the aisle were the bridesmaids, followed by Wallis and her dad, walking together toward the ceremony. The atmosphere was full of anticipation and joy as they made their way down the aisle.
The ceremony was nicely done, with some funny moments from the registrars, which was nice, often, you get registrars who do everything by the book and allow for zero fun, but Wallis and Jezz got the fun registrars.
Once the ceremony was done and the legal papers signed, it was time to walk down the aisle as a newly married couple, into the gardens to get covered in confetti and to enjoy the early spring sunshine.
With the weather playing nice, it was great for people to be able to enjoy the garden games, being able to walk around the Hodsock gardens and to soak up the sun.
After capturing a few family formal pictures, it was time to head inside for the wedding breakfast and the all-important wedding speeches.
First up was Wallis’ Dad, who had a bit of fun with Jezz, sharing some lighthearted stories and jokes. This moment turned out to be one of my favorite wedding speech images—it perfectly captured the humor and warmth of the day.

HODSOCK PRIORY WEDDING VENUE LOCATION AND INFORMATION
From Hodsock Priory Web-site:
“Hodsock Priory is a historic country house wedding venue set in 800 acres of countryside on the border of Nottinghamshire and South Yorkshire.
From the minute you enter through the spectacular Tudor Gatehouse, you’ll be transported into another world.
The house has been lovingly restored back to its former glory of 1829 by Sir Andrew and Lady Buchanan, the eighth generation of the family to reside at Hodsock Priory.
From the Panelled Hall to the Pavillion, the main house truly embodies the grandeur and luxury of its origins, offering a variety of indoor spaces for weddings and receptions, private dining, corporate events and more”
